AIG is rescued
There is a momentary sigh of relief among worried investors that the United States government has agreed to bail out American International Group Inc, the world’s largest insurer, to the tune of USD85 billion. It has emerged that U.S. Federal … Continue reading

Financial world in turmoil
The American financial market is in deep shit following Lehman Brothers’ filing for Chapter 11 bankruptcy early Monday morning. Signs were already imminent a week ago that Lehman Brothers would need a rescue plan but the carpet was finally pulled … Continue reading
